Richmond Highland Games Returns to the Richmond Raceway Complex on October 26-27

The Richmond Highland Games, formerly known as the Central Virginia Celtic Festival & Highland Games, returns to the Richmond Raceway Complex on Saturday and Sunday, October 26-27. The event is a tradition at Richmond that has raised over $1 million to support local charities in the region.

The Richmond Highland Games has all things Highland Traditions, including highland dancing, heavy athletics, hurling, harp and fiddle competitions, piping and drum competitions, and Gaelic song competition. Richmond Strikers Rugby will offer tackle rugby for boys and girls from fifth to 12th grade and touch rugby for elementary and middle school boys and girls.

The Vendor Village is home to jewelry, traditional Celtic food, pottery, and the always popular, kilts. For an additional fee you can participate in whisky tastings, which includes a Glencarin tasting glass, instruction, and interactive session on the proper way to nose and taste single malt Scotch whisky.

Event attendees will be entertained with music by The Fighting Jamesons, GlasgowKISS, The Donnybrooks, Greater Richmond Pipes & Drums, and Metro Richmond Emerald Society Pipes & Drums with other bands to be announced in the future. Since Halloween is a few days after the event, kids can dress up in costume and trick or treat with the various clans who will be in attendance.
